Las Vegas Davidoff Cigar Bar Scheduled for November Opening
The first of Davidoff’s recent U.S. retail expansion, a new store in Atlanta’s Buckhead neighborhood, should be opening any week now, and in the mean…
Davidoff Adding New Las Vegas Cigar Bar
The Davidoff retail expansion plan in the U.S. has another new location, although it’s in a rather familiar area. Las Vegas will be getting another…